You Are Invited To Visit With An American Family, Garretson Road Church Of Christ (Somerville, Nj)
You Are Invited To Visit With An American Family, Garretson Road Church Of Christ (Somerville, Nj)
Exodus/New Jersey Records
You are Invited to Visit with an American Family booklet produced by the Garretson Road Church of Christ in Somerville, New Jersey. The booklet describe a program that invites people from various countries and cultures who live in New York City to spend a weekend with host families from the Garretson Road Church of Christ to learn about American culture and to attend a Sunday service at the congregation.

The Church In The Dramas Of T. S. Eliot, Rebecca Ellen Dunn
The Church In The Dramas Of T. S. Eliot, Rebecca Ellen Dunn
All Master's Theses
From the desolation of a sterile Waste Land populated by straw men, Eliot's dramas increasingly portray a world of great meaning and hope. His early dramas portray a hostile and insensible world which must be fought and completely rejected by religious persons who are called to martyrdom and sainthood. Eliot's acceptance of the material world and comfort with its society brings a steady transformation of his spiritual vision when at the end of his dramas the world is one of common people who strive to find meaning and "make the best of a bad job," illumined by a vision of …
